A Holiday Toy for Your Dog

Put a treat inside one of these rubber holiday lightbulb toys and give it a toss. Your dog won’t be able to resist its unpredictable bounce. Water dogs will love the way they float, too.

  • Strong and fun to gnaw at
  • Keeps your dog interested and engaged in play
  • Non-toxic, recyclable and easy to clean
  • Choice of red or green

            Comments about Holiday Bulb Dog Toy:

            I bought one of these for a friend's cocker spaniel as a Christmas gift. She took to it right away but lost interest quickly (too heavy for her?) We put some kibble in it to renew her interest and as soon as she got the treats out she left it to pursue other curiosities. Her owner has told me she hasn't shown much interest at home either - may pick it up and carry a little way then leaves it. She is an extremely playful dog; this didn't seem to fit her bill of goods. My cocker (male) wasn't interested at all. This item is pretty pricey to just throw in the toy basket and have it sit there. I wouldn't recommend it to anyone that isn't very sure their dog would use it.
